Abby Ford has had the kind of upbringing that nightmares are made of. At just seventeen she has seen her share of abuse, neglect and foster homes, but for the past four years she has had the stability of her Nan. When her Nan took her in was the first loving home she had been in and for a brief moment, Abby thought that just maybe her past didn’t have to define her. On the day of her high school graduation Abby again faces tragedy when her Nan is killed in a horrible accident. Instead of celebrating her achievement, Abby finds herself homeless, alone and mourning the one person who ever cared for and loved her.


"Hope had been stripped from me at every minute of every hour of every day for my entire life."

Jake Dunn has a dark past and an abundant amount of secrets of his own. He’s deadly and twisted, not caring about anyone but himself. He travels on his motorcycle making his dangerous living and never staying in one place too long. When Jake comes home to take care of his family business he plans to be done quickly and then be on his way. But then he finds Abby sleeping in a truck in his junkyard. Abby is a feisty red head with a smart mouth and an aversion to touch and somehow she gets under his skin and Jake finds himself wanting to protect her.

"We're all a little damaged Bee. Some of us more than others."

 
Jake secures Abby with a place to stay, a job and she honestly starts to trust him. Abby and Jake start to open up to one another, sharing their darkest secrets, stripping away the fear little by little. They fall in love. Something neither of them knew they were capable of.


"I was in love with the angel and in lust with the devil. If I were honest with myself, I’d have to say that I was in love with the devil, too."

They are two damaged souls with tragic pasts, but they understand each other, and need each other. They start to plan a future together. To go somewhere new, start over and have a life they both don’t have to hide from.
 
"I want to help you. I want to hold you. I want to make it all okay for you. I want to f*cking touch you because you are the most beautiful person I’ve ever seen, and I can’t imagine never being able to hold your hand or kiss you." 
 
But then tragedy strikes yet again and now everything has changed. Not everything or everyone is what they seemed to originally be. When the darkness creeps back into Abby and Jakes lives’ will they find themselves together in the light?
 
"I loved all of him, the good and the bad, the light and the dark."


 
I LOVED this book. It’s a beautiful, dark, twisted love story about two broken souls and I was sucked in from the very first page. Abby was sent to hell and back, I can’t imagine having the life she had and being able to have the will to wake up every morning. She wasn’t your normal damsel in distress, she was mouthy and bitchy and a fighter. Jake broke down her walls and when she let herself fall in love with him it was all or nothing.

Jake should be the guy that when you come across him you run for your life, but despite his sick and twisted ways I found myself absolutely loving him. Don’t get me wrong there were times I hated him too, but the blue eyed, leather wearing, gun slinging Jake won me over with the way he loved Abby with such ferocity.

There is so much I want to say about this book but I’m holding back so I don’t ruin it. This isn’t your everyday love story. It’s very dark, horrific even at times but it’s still a love story. A beautiful, crazy, damaged love story about two broken people who are meant to be together and fight for their happily ever after. The epilogue was awesome, I loved it! I loved the whole thing!
